Biography
祖里亞博士是香港大學法學副教授、亞洲國際金融法研究院研究員、副總監和高等教育學院院士。自2010年以來,祖里亞博士被任命為聯合國國際貿易法委員會第六工作組(擔保權益)意大利代表團的法律專家。在此職位上,他為旨在促進獲得信貸的國際軟法文書起草, 聯合國大會於2016年通過的《貿易法委員會擔保交易示範法》和《貿易法委員會擔保交易示範法實踐指南》(2019)也以此為基礎,作出了重大貢獻。
祖里亞博士的研究和教學興趣在監管治理、國際金融法和合規領域,聚焦於證券、銀行和保險監管。他在著名的學術期刊上發表文章,如《Modern Law Review》、《Law & Contemporary Problems》和《Fordham International Law Journal》,他的研究得到了不同司法管轄區的競爭性資助計劃的支持,如英國經濟和社會研究委員會(ESRC)的影響因子加速器賬戶。目前,他正在領導幾個專注於法律、法規和技術創新交叉點的研究議題。同時,他是受香港研究資助局優配研究金(GRF 2020)資助的「 Creating Credit: Law Reforms, Policy Tensions, and Disruptive Technologies」項目的首席研究員。
在學術界之外,祖里亞博士一直與國際組織和各國政府合作,將他的研究轉化為旨在協調金融穩定和普及金融政策的具體建議。值得一提的是,他參與了多個項目,專注於不同地區的審慎監管與擔保交易法之間的協調,包括亞太、歐洲、中亞、拉丁美洲和加勒比、中東、北非以及撒哈拉以南地區。最近,他的研究和政策工作被收錄在世界銀行關於「Secured Transactions, Collateral Registries and Movable Asset-Based Financing」的知識指南(2019)中。
祖里亞博士擁有博科尼大學(意大利米蘭)的法學學位、巴黎理工學院的經濟學和社會科學博士學位(最高榮譽),以及由都靈大學法律、經濟和機構中心授予的法學博士學位(無更正論文)。他的博士研究得到了一個促進法意科學領域國際合作的政府機構(法意大學芬奇博士獎學金)的全力支持。在加入香港大學之前,他曾在華威大學法學院工作。在華威大學,他曾管理由華威商學院和英倫銀行授予的研究生(中央銀行和金融監管資格)課程。在此之前,他是倫敦政治經濟學院法律系的LSE研究員。 祖里亞博士經常受邀在國際學術會議、行業或公共部門的培訓項目上發言,他還為非學術觀眾發表演講,例如 TEDx。他曾在不同機構擔任過各種訪問職務,包括牛津大學社會法律研究中心、巴黎綜合理工學院、芝加哥-肯特法學院、莫斯科高等經濟學院治理與政策系、巴黎第九大學法學院和中歐大學。

Professor Castellano’s current research focuses on:
- Secured Transactions Law Reforms & Access to Credit Policies
- Digital Finance Regulation (including Digital Assets, DeFi, & Cryptocurrencies)
- Systemic Risk in Financial Markets
- Data Governance & Regulation
- Green & Sustainable Finance
- Risk Management & Governance in Financial Regulation

Professor Castellano teaches across the undergraduate (LLB), postgraduate (JD, LLM, and MSc), and executive education programmes. His courses at HKU have included:
- Regulation of Financial Markets
- Compliance and Financial Markets
- Compliance: Regulation in Practice
- Insurance Law (Regulatory Part)
He has previously taught a wide range of subjects at universities in Continental Europe, the United Kingdom, and the United States, including Banking Law, Insolvency Law, Economic Analysis of Law, Comparative Law, and International Business Transactions. Additionally, he has designed and delivered specialized courses and executive training for professionals, business leaders, and policymakers.
